About the role

Milton Mount Primary School in Pound Hill, Crawley is looking to appoint a motivated and enthusiastic Class Teacher to join our dedicated and hard working professionals commencing on 1st September 2026.    We welcome applications from Early Career Teachers and experienced teachers who can demonstrate an ability to support our children to be the best that they can be, who have a passion for education, and from applicants with the drive and commitment to deliver outstanding learning.  The successful candidate will:  enjoy modelling effective and inspirational practice  be able to motivate and inspire our children and adults to achieve their best in all areas of learning and behaviour be committed to inclusion, high expectations and raising standards be excellent communicators with good organisational and personal skills be enthusiastic about contributing to the wider life of the school In return we can offer you:  the opportunity to work with an exceptional team of staff who are committed to the success and welfare of every child in our Trust high quality professional development both in school and as a member of Greensand Multi Academy Trust access to an employee assistance scheme offering a range of wellbeing and health support initiatives membership of the Teachers Pension Scheme with generous employer contribution an environment where innovation and inspirational ideas are encouraged Further information about the school can be found on the Milton Mount school website. Candidates are also warmly invited to contact Tom Little, Headteacher at Milton Mount to discuss the role in more depth.  The closing date for applications is Friday 1st May 2026 at 9am , however applications will be considered upon receipt. Safeguarding Statement  Greensand Multi Academy Trust is committed to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children, young people and vulnerable adults and expects all staff and volunteers to share this commitment. The post is exempt from the Rehabilitation of Offenders Act 1974 and the successful candidate will be required to have an enhanced DBS check and an overseas criminal records check if you have lived or worked outside the UK within the last 10 years. Shortlisted candidates will also be subject to an online check in accordance with the updated KCSIE statutory guidance.
